Electric fireplace suites provide all the familiar elements of a traditional fireplace, including an inset fire, hearth, and surround/mantelpiece, but operate on electricity instead of gas. This makes them suitable for modern homes and eliminates the necessity for a flue and chimney. In addition, they are easy to install, as they can be fitted flush against a wall. The designs and colors are varied, meaning you are able to find one to match the decor of your home.
The display panel in a fireplace suite is a crucial feature. It allows you to control your electric fire and its many functions. For instance, some models come with a sleep timer that allows you to set the date at which you'd like your fire to shut off. This feature is particularly useful in the event that you do not turn off the flame prior to going to bed.

Another important feature of a fireplace suite is the hearth, which guards your wall and floor from the effects of heat and smoke. It comes in a variety of sizes and finishes, including traditional stone and contemporary marble. It's best to choose a hearth that complements your surround/mantelpiece. Affordability
A fully-assembled electric fireplace suite is a cost-effective solution to make your living space more attractive. They come complete with all the elements of a fireplace that you would get in a wood-burning or gas-burning suite including the hearth, back panel and mantelpiece. They are less expensive than traditional fireplaces because they use electricity instead of gas. The suites can also be installed without the requirement for a chimney or flue.
